Present: Hale, Varrow, Ostin. Topic: legacy pricing for Cindralink customers.

Agreed: 6% increase effective next quarter for contracts older than four years. Varrow to draft customer notice; Hale to brief account teams. Exceptions only with director approval. Ostin flagged churn risk in the Braewick region; mitigation plan due in two weeks. Incoming director to own rollout tracking from next month. Review scheduled for the following management meeting. The confidential note below summarizes the rationale behind the timing.

internal memo for yahip-yajeg: The renewal with Ulawynix Group closes at $5 million a year, 20 percent below the last contract. Project Quenael slips by a full year because of the tooling delay.

Subject: Contrast audit cut-over complete

The Huevet contrast-audit pipeline is now the source of truth; the legacy checker was disabled this morning. All pages are re-scanned nightly against WCAG AA thresholds, and failures open tickets automatically. No auth changes were involved, but the scanner's service account scope was narrowed as requested. For your review, the scanner runs in production with the following configuration.

config for tagaf-bawif:
[norok]
host = norok.ordinworks.local
user = norok_svc
database = norok_prod

## Deployment

Textgate's encoding sniffer runs as a sidecar next to the upload service. Deploy both together; the sniffer inspects the first 64 KB of each uploaded text file and tags it before storage. Mismatched tags block ingestion, so keep the confidence threshold sane. The sidecar reads its runtime settings from the values below.

deployment values, yafop-fahap:
[lamwyn]
team = silath
access_code = ac_166fb2
host = lamwyn.orvexgrid.example
port = 9300
owner = pelael.praius
peer = istiel.zarqeldyn.corp

**Handover Note – Supplier Renewal**

For the sales leads: I'm passing the Oakhaven Components renewal to Director Vey this week. Terms are broadly agreed — three years, volume tiers unchanged, delivery windows tightened. Please hold all client pricing conversations until the contract is signed, likely end of month. One confidential point for your awareness sits below.

confidential, yafof-tawef: The finance team signed off on a budget of $34.3 million for Project Zorox. The renewal with Aldethax Freight closes at $12.7 million a year, 10 percent below the last contract.